Output e4a27622e767287d550a5b3a9626347d13b080369abe67d30d2a933a95f20f79:0

value
69592
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 346b1ebabc25cae0a616f7c8bbb546f5193fdcc4296c0c5c8dd107d13edfdf26
address
bc1px343aw4uyh9wpfsk7lythd2x75vnlhxy99kqchyd6yraz0klmunqglgs3y
transaction
e4a27622e767287d550a5b3a9626347d13b080369abe67d30d2a933a95f20f79
confirmations
29005
spent
true